Nearly 172 kg of herbal cannabis can represent for resale 1.7 million euros according to a customs estimate.

The 65-year-old driver, boss of a small transport company in his country, was tried on Wednesday at the Mulhouse criminal court.

At the bar, the defendant reaffirmed that he was unaware of the presence of these narcotics.

He was finally sentenced to four years in prison, with continued detention, a ten-year ban from French territory as well as a customs fine of 686,520 euros.

The tractor in his truck was also confiscated.
